## Description

This Reverse Holo parallel offers collectors a distinct shimmering finish compared to the standard common print. Designed by Kagemaru Himeno, the card represents the Water-type Basic Pokémon with 70 Hit Points. For players and collectors alike, Spheal serves as an accessible entry point into the Primal Clash set. Its gameplay mechanic centers on the Ice Ball attack, dealing 20 damage to an opponent's Pokémon. This straightforward utility makes it a familiar piece for those building early-game strategies or completing set collections. The Reverse Holo treatment adds visual interest without altering the card's fundamental role in the game. ## FAQ

### What is the card number for Spheal in Primal Clash?

Spheal is listed as card number 46 in the Primal Clash set. It is a Common rarity card from the 2015 release.

### What attack does Spheal have in this set?

Spheal features the Ice Ball attack, which deals 20 damage to the opponent's Active Pokémon. It has a retreat cost of two Colorless energy.

### What does the Reverse Holo finish look like?

The Reverse Holo treatment applies a shimmering foil pattern to the background of the card, leaving the illustration unfoiled. This finish distinguishes it from the standard common version.
